WASHINGTON, DC July 15, 2009 - Live Nation (NYSE: LYV), the world’s largest live music company, TEAM Coalition, and the HERO Campaign launched a new, summer-long alliance to encourage concertgoers in Connecticut, Massachusetts, New Jersey, New York, and Pennsylvania to “Be a HERO. Be a Designated Driver.”
This new partnership rewards fans who promise to be the designated driver at events held at select Live Nation amphitheaters in five states. Enforcement messages, including “Drunk Driving: Over the Limit Under Arrest” and “Click It Or Ticket,” will also reach concertgoers through this partnership. In many venues, the designated-driver program offers complimentary soft drinks, provided by each venue’s concessionaire, to concertgoers who acknowledge they will not drink alcohol and ensure that their friends and family get home safely. The designated-driver program will also be promoted on LiveNation.com, which includes messaging on venue maps and directions available on the site.
The Responsibility Has Its Rewards sweepstakes component of the partnership will reward many lucky designated drivers. At the end of the summer concert season, each of the ten participating venues will hold a random drawing and select a Designated Driver for the 2009 Summer Concert Season. Those finalists will each receive a prize consisting of two tickets to a concert of their choice at that venue during the 2010 concert season. And one finalist will be randomly selected as the grand prize winner of a trip for two to any Live Nation concert anywhere in the United States.

About TEAM Coalition:
TEAM Coalition is an alliance of professional and collegiate sports, entertainment facilities, concessionaires, stadium service providers, the beer industry, broadcasters, governmental traffic safety experts, and others working together to promote responsible drinking and positive fan behavior at sports and entertainment facilities. About HERO Campaign:
The HERO Campaign for Designated Drivers was launched by the Elliott family in August of 2000 in memory of John’s tragic death at the hands of a drunken driver. The purpose of the HERO Campaign for Designated Drivers® is to promote the use of sober designated drivers to prevent drunken driving tragedies throughout our country. About Live Nation:
Live Nation's mission is to maximize the live concert experience. Our core business is producing, marketing and selling live concerts for artists via our global concert pipe. Live Nation is the largest producer of live concerts in the world, annually producing over 22,000 concerts for 1,600 artists in 33 countries. During 2008, the company sold over 50 million concert tickets and drove over 70 million unique visitors to LiveNation.com. Live Nation is transforming the concert business by expanding its concert platform into ticketing and building the industry's first artist-to-fan vertically integrated concert platform. The company is headquartered in Los Angeles, California and is listed on the New York Stock Exchange, trading under the symbol LYV.
